Match:Milking Grid(二维KMP算法)(POJ 2185) 奶牛矩阵 题目大意:给定一个矩阵,要你找到一个最小的矩阵,这个矩阵的无限扩充的矩阵包含着原来的矩阵 思路:乍一看这一题确实很那做,因为我们不知道最小矩阵的位置,但是仔细一想,如果我们能把矩阵都放在左上角该多好,这样一来这一题好像又是循环数组那个样子了(二维...
POJ_2185_二维KMP http://poj.org/problem?id=2185 求最小覆盖矩阵,把KMP扩展到二维,行一次,列一次,取最小覆盖线段相乘即可。 #include<iostream>#include<cstring>#include<cstdio>#include<algorithm>usingnamespacestd;intr,c;chara1[10005][80] = {0},a2[80][10005] = {0};intnext1[10005],next2[...
poj2185 Milking Grid 二维kmp 给一个字符矩阵,求一个最小的矩阵,使得这个矩阵复制若干次可以完整包含原矩阵。首先考虑行,找出每行的最小重复单元的长度后,他们的最小公倍数就是横向上的最小单元长度;同理纵向上求出纵向上的最小单元长度,要注意的一点是如果这两个长度大于n或m得话,就取n或m,因为最长也就是...
int c2=kmp(str[4],s),c1=kmp(str[3],s); Matrix start,r; start.mat[0][0]=2,start.mat[0][1]=1,start.mat[0][2]=c2+c1; start.mat[1][0]=1,start.mat[1][1]=1,start.mat[1][2]=c1; start.mat[2][0]=0,start.mat[2][1]=0,start.mat[2][2]=1; r.mat[0][0]=k...
阿里巴巴为您找到二维混合机 EYH二维混合机 二位运动混合机生产商,提供相关混合机工厂资质及电话联系,产品图片,价格/报价,品牌/贴牌等企业信息,卖家可在线找采购订单,买家可找工厂沟通批发定制需求,一站式工厂寻源、厂家直销平台
一廿之间!国美20周年庆!惠边胶东识别二维码了解更多 û收藏 转发 评论 ñ赞 评论 o p 同时转发到我的微博 按热度 按时间 正在加载,请稍候... 64关注 1粉丝 19微博 微关系 她的关注(60) 秋风秋雨入茶来 超话社区 张哲纶ONTIME 渠洋 她的粉丝(1) 新手指南 查...
台 客户登录请登录后购买 支付方式 在线支付 转账汇款 线下付款 商品详情 售后保障 商品评价(0) 合计¥:¥0.00 品牌: 无 类型: 无 目录: *扫描识别 条码: 无 单位: 台 重量(kg): 无 包装规格: 无 二维无线条码扫描器 配置:2.4/30万像素
扫描枪 二维 OBM-6802D(扫发票)价格 ¥398/台评价 5分 (已有0人评价)数量 库存:有货 单位 台 客户登录请登录后购买 支付方式 在线支付 转账汇款 线下付款商品详情 售后保障 商品评价(0) 品牌: 无 类型: 无 目录: *扫描识别 条码: 无 单位: 台 重量(kg): 无 包装规格: 无 100%好评率 大家印象 ...
Output * Line 1: The area of the smallest unit from which the grid is formed Sample Input 代码语言:javascript 复制 25ABABAABABA Sample Output 代码语言:javascript 复制 2 Hint The entire milking grid can be constructed from repetitions of the pattern 'AB'. ...
poj 2185(二维kmp) 题意:让你求一个最小的覆盖子矩阵。 分析:首先第一点是确定的:那就是这个子矩阵肯定位于左上角,然后按行考虑,求出每一行可能的重复子串的长度,然后取所有行都存在并且长度最短的长度最为最小子矩阵的宽, 最后按列队长度为宽的字符串进行一次kmp求出循环节的长度。